1.Turn off your Toshiba Satellite C70-ast2nx2 laptop, disconnect the AC power cord and remove the battery cover and remove the battery.
2.Turn a laptop, from the bottom of the laptop disassembly screws, refer to your laptop's user manual position, and set them aside.
3.Remove the external components, including memory modules, wireless LAN and modem
4.Remove the keyboard assembly of all the screws, gently lift the keyboard assembly from the bottom, remove the keyboard. Unplug all cables and various internal components.
5.Disconnect any wires to the Toshiba Satellite C70-ast2nx2 motherboard. Unplug any cards, such as the video card, not directly built into the motherboard. You will have the opportunity to remove the motherboard screws, disconnect the cable to the power strip.
6.Remove the CPU, the CPU into a new Toshiba Satellite C70-ast2nx2 motherboard, re-assemble parts in reverse order.
